Exploring Common Routes to Phone Settings
Once you’ve unlocked your smartphone, navigating its settings is relatively straightforward. Here are five simple routes to reach your desired destination:
The Settings App: This is the most direct route to the phone’s settings. Simply locate the Settings icon (usually represented by a gear or cog icon) and tap to open the menu.
The Notification Panel: Swiping down from the top of the screen reveals the notification panel, where you can quickly toggle settings, access the notification shade, or launch the Settings app.
The Quick Settings Menu: This menu provides a concise overview of essential settings, such as Wi-Fi, Bluetooth, and display brightness. To access it, swipe down from the top of the screen or navigate to the Settings app.
The Developer Options: Hidden within the Settings app, this section offers advanced features and settings that can be useful for developers and power users. To access Developer Options, navigate to the Settings app, scroll down to the bottom, and select the “About phone” option, then tap on the “Build number” 7 times.
